 Got Rail? The
premiere iCTF tourney is BACK! Hosted by xii.Realm. The tourney is now finishing
up it’s second week of matches. The best iCTF teams are there to battle
it out for prizes and bragging rights. I caught up with Mimic, one of the
originators of the tourney, and got a quick interview with her.
_____________________________I N T E R V I E W
<BiTTeR_IvY>
What possessed you to have a season 2?
«xii|Mimic»
I decided to have a second season due to popular demand. As soon as season 1 was finished I had numerous players ask when season 2 was going to begin. I was hesitant at first to have another season because it's a lot of work but after giving it some thought I decided to go for it. Response for season 2 has been very positive. The tourney has 20 clans competing which were the same as season 1. Some of the sponsors we had for season 1 are once again donating prizes for season 2.
<BiTTeR_IvY>
Who were the winners of season 1?
«xii|Mimic»
First Place: Pandoras Box
Second Place: DTKF
Third Place: Rail Gods
<BiTTeR_IvY>
With Quakecon being over, do you feel the enthusiasm for quake dieing off?
«xii|Mimic»
No, I feel the enthusiasm is still there. I don't think there is another game that is better then Quake. Even new games that are being released are built on the Quake III engine. Games like Unreal Tournament 2003, Jedi Knight III (Jedi Academy) etc are on the Quake engine. To me those games have a similar feel to Quake. I personally like Quake because of all the different mods. There are so many variations of the game that you really can't get sick of it. I can't say that with other games. Quake III has been on the market for a few years now and it hasn't seemed to lose its popularity. People move to other games but they usually end up playing Quake again. Personally, Quake is the only game I have that I've never deleted from my system. I enjoy playing it too much to start playing something else.
<BiTTeR_IvY>
Do you see a lot of clans crossing over from OSP CTF to play iCTF?
«xii|Mimic»
I do. There are a lot more CTF clans around there then are iCTF ones. We had a few CTF clans in season one. The most well known was Cloud 9. Even though they were kings of the CTF world they ended up getting eliminated in the iCTF tourney. A lot of the clans in the tournament play both CTF and iCTF. I think clans from other mods become interested in iCTF when there is a good well-structured tournament to play in. Having prizes to give away to the winning clans definitely helps too. :-)
<BiTTeR_IvY>
Are there going to be any new features with the Got Rail? season 2?
«xii|Mimic»
Well, I live by the motto "if it ain't broke, don't fix it". Season 1 was very successful so I'm basically keeping things the same. The only main difference is the bracket or tier structure. The bracket structure for season one worked well but some clans didn't like it because they ended up playing the same team more then once. We didn't initially plan to have teams competing against each other more then one time but it ended up that way. For season 2 a tiered approach is being used to prevent clans from playing each other more then once. There will be 2 tiers. Clans will be broken up and placed into a tier that is appropriate for the clans skill level and overall record. I set things up so all the clans can have a good time and compete. I tried to prevent seasoned iCTF clans from beating up some of the newer teams that just signed up. Obviously clans will be eliminated but every team will still be able to play multiple matches and enjoy themselves. Even though Got Rail? is a competitive tournament, I feel the most important aspect is getting clans together to play and have fun. As long as everyone enjoys themselves then the tournament will be a success.
